Senior Systems Engineer – Occupant Positioning Mechatronics

General Motors

Lead systems engineering for occupant positioning features in vehicles, collaborating with software and hardware teams at General Motors. Define requirements, specifications, and validate mechatronic systems for enhanced vehicle functionality.

About the role

Key responsibilities & impact
  • Own end-to-end system requirements for occupant positioning and related mechatronic features across the vehicle.
  • Define and maintain system, feature, and interface specifications for occupant positioning functions, including seat positioning, memory features, user-adjustable comfort and wellness functions, and other customer-facing vehicle behaviors.
  • Develop functional requirements, behavioral requirements, API requirements and specifications, performance targets, use cases, state behaviors, and acceptance criteria for software-defined vehicle architectures.
  • Define display-related feature behavior, user interactions, and system responses for occupant positioning functions accessed through infotainment and HMI interfaces, and support API specification and design activities across embedded applications, infotainment software, middleware, vehicle services, and compute-oriented systems.
  • Define interactions between software applications, controllers, sensors, actuators, vehicle services, ECUs, and display interfaces, and lead feature decomposition and requirements allocation across software, hardware, mechatronic subsystems, compute platform, and vehicle system boundaries.
  • Create and maintain SysML/UML models, interface definitions, and requirements documentation to support architecture clarity, MBSE practices, and traceability, while collaborating with cross-functional teams to align system behavior and feature expectations across vehicle programs.
  • Support architecture reviews, issue investigation, triage, root cause analysis, and defect resolution throughout development and testing.
  • Partner with validation teams to define test strategies, test cases, continuous testing approaches, and feature acceptance criteria, including validation of display-driven feature interactions.
  • Support program milestones, readiness reviews, vehicle integration, testing, and launch activities to ensure successful production readiness.
  • Support continuous improvement activities that enhance system and feature robustness, functional performance, and customer experience quality.

Requirements

What you’ll need
  • Bachelor’s degree in Electrical Engineering, Computer Engineering, Computer Science, Systems Engineering, Mechanical Engineering, Mechatronics Engineering, or a related field.
  • 5+ years of automotive Systems Engineering experience.
  • Experience with mechatronic systems, body electronics, occupant systems, seating systems, infotainment-integrated features, or related vehicle feature domains.
  • Strong experience writing system requirements, interface specifications, API specifications, use cases, and acceptance criteria.
  • Strong knowledge of systems architecture, software and hardware integration, embedded software development, and testing methodologies.
  • Understanding of vehicle communication architectures, including CAN, CAN FD, Automotive Ethernet, diagnostics, and ECU interaction models.
  • Experience working cross-functionally with software, hardware, integration, validation, infotainment, UX/HMI, and platform teams in Agile or SAFe development environments.
  • Working knowledge of software programming concepts and the ability to read, analyze, and support debugging of software implementations in embedded or infotainment-connected environments.
  • Experience defining customer-facing system behavior for display-based or HMI-driven vehicle functions.
  • Experience with requirements management tools such as IBM DOORS/DNG, Jira, or similar tools.
  • Experience with SysML, UML, Rhapsody, or similar system modeling tools.
  • Understanding of software-defined vehicle architectures, feature decomposition, system traceability, and service-oriented integration concepts.
  • Familiarity with CI/CD automation and continuous testing strategies.
  • Strong analytical, problem-solving, communication, and technical collaboration skills.
